URI (Last season 2-9/1-7)
According to the CAA's "12 Teams in 12 Days Preview- Rhode Island" URI returned 18 of 22 starters, 2 of 2 All CAA.

Offense returned 8 starters.

Key Players Returned/transfer:
-3 star NM QB transfer JaJuan Lawson
-3 star Maryland TE transfer Tyler Burke

Defense returned 10 starters.
Key players lost: None

Key Players Returned:
-3rd team All CAA DL DL Jose Duncan (Sr)

Special Teams returned 2nd team All CAA KR Harold Cooper (Sr).

Schedule (Miss W&M, UR, UD)
L @ C Mich 30-27 (3 OT)
L SBU 35-18
W Harvard 17-10
L @ UNH 28-14
L Brown 24-21
L @ Maine 51-27
L Elon 35-34
W @ Albany 31-14
11/4 JMU
11/11 VU
11/18 @ TU

URI's brought in 2 transfer QBs this past offseason.
Their rJR UCF transfer started the 1st 6 games. UCF kid was a turnover machine (6 starts, 9 TD passes, 12 INT).

Their rJR New Mexico transfer, JaJuan Lawson, has started the last 2 games. 3 star Rivals out of HS in CA with about a doz I-A offers listed, including AZ, AZ State, BC. Listed at 6'0"/203.
http://www.gorhody.com/sports/m-footbl/2...ajuan_rrw4

Dual threat, statistically has looked pretty good in his 1st 2 starts:
1st start vs Elon:
Passing: 20 of 34, 247 yards, 2 TDs/1 INT
Rushing: 16 carries, 80 yards (excluding 3 sacks, 13 for 89).

2nd start vs Albany:
Passing: 15 of 19, 123 yards, 2 TDs/0 INT.
Rushing: 17 attempts, 57 yards rushing (excluding the 2 sacks, 15 for 68).
